The expressions and significance of kinase domain receptor,melanocortin-2 receptor and proliferating cell nuclear antigen in aldosterone-producing adenoma and adrenal cortical hyperplasia
-
-
Abstract
Objective:To explore the expressions and significance of kinase domain receptor(KDR), melanocortin-2 receptor(MC2R) and proliferating cell nuclear antigen(PCNA) in aldosterone-producing adenoma(APA) and adrenal cortical hyperplasia(IHA).Methods:The expressions of KDR, MC2R and PCNA in 40 cases APA and 40 cases IHA lesions were detected by immunohistochemistry.Results:The positive expression rates of KDR, MC2R and PCNA in APA lesions were 40.0%, 32.5% and 85.0%, respectively.The expression rates of KDR, MC2R and PCNA in IHA lesions were 65.0%, 62.5% and 77.5%, respectively.The differences of KDR, MC2R and PCNA expressions between APA and IHA were statistically significant(P<0.05 to P<0.01).Conclusions:The KDR, MC2R and PCNA play an important role in the occurrence and development of IHA, which have important reference meaning in the differentiation of APA and IHA lesions.
